Government G.D.C College has below criteria for taking admissions to it's various courses:
| Courses | Eligibility |
|---|---|
| M.Com | Candidate must have completed graduation in Commerce with mentioned marks from any recognised university. |
| M.A. | Candidate must have completed graduation with mentioned marks from any recognised university. |
| M.Sc. | Candidate must have completed graduation with mentioned marks from any recognised university. |
| B.Com | Candidate must have passed 10+2 with mentioned marks from any recognised board. |
| B.A. | Candidate must have passed 10+2 from a recognised board/ council. |
| B.Sc. | Candidate must have passed 10+2 in Biology with mentioned marks from any recognised board. |
